The Nominees for the Patriarchal Throne of Georgia | Orthodox Times (en)

Summary by Orthodox Times
The Holy Synod of the Orthodox Church of Georgia selected three candidates for the Patriarchal throne during yesterday’s session. The candidates are: Metropolitan Shio (Mujiri) of Senaki and Chkhorotsqu, Locum Tenens of the Catholicos-Patriarch. Metropolitan Job (Akiashvili) of Mroveli and Urbnisi.
